Point of no return!

I think RYR has passed point of no return with regards to the old way of treating and paying pilots.

Here is why: In a resent memo it is stated they have 445 ac next summer and 25 are grounded. This winter the number is 400 minus 10.
A factor of 5,2 crew per aircraft now is going to increase to 5,4 in the future.

The rate of pilots leaving is off the scale. The one staying are not linetraining or TRE ing anymore.

Unless the Terms and Pay goes up by 30 to 40% and local contracts are applied, people are just not interested.

With the expansion retirement and pilots leaving, we are looking at a net 1000 pilots plus the next 18 months.
